Impossible Trinity is a PlayStation 3 trophy, and an Xbox 360 and PC achievement awarded to the player after completion of mission Museum Piece in Grand Theft Auto IV.
The achievement is named as such because during this mission all three main characters from the main game and the 2 downloadable episodes (Niko Bellic of Grand Theft Auto IV, Johnny Klebitz of The Lost and Damned, and Luis Lopez of The Ballad of Gay Tony, respectively) are brought together at the same place and time in an amazing coincidence.
The Impossible Trinity achievement is absent in The Lost and Damned, but returns in the Ballad of Gay Tony with a different name: "Diamonds Forever".
Trivia
- The "Diamonds Forever" achievement is an obvious reference to the James Bond film Diamonds Are Forever.
